Our programs and projects are focused on bridging the gap between arts and culture and real estate.
It’s a significant undertaking to take on a real estate project, so we want to make sure that you have access to tools and a framework for thinking about your needs and what you want long-term. Before we can begin, we ask key questions to understand your needs and priorities for when you look for space.
To come to the table ready to engage with CAST, we recommend working closely with partners like Community Vision who offer financial management and real estate guidance to nonprofits and social enterprises to determine those essential needs, especially if you’re a newer organization that’s still figuring out its capacity.
